YouTube Video Quality Levels
- 4K (2160p) — ultra-high definition, stunning on large screens
- 1440p (2K) — quad HD, common for gaming and tech channels
- 1080p (Full HD) — the sweet spot for most videos
- 720p (HD) — standard HD, smaller file size
- 480p/360p — avoid these for downloads

Expected File Sizes
- 720p (10 min) — approximately 150-300MB
- 1080p (10 min) — approximately 300-700MB
- 4K (10 min) — approximately 1.5-3GB
Always use Wi-Fi for HD and 4K downloads to avoid data charges.

Not all videos offer 4K — why?
4K is only available if the creator uploaded in 4K. Our tool offers the highest quality the creator uploaded.
When to choose 1080p over 4K?
4K files are 3x larger. For phone viewing, 1080p looks identical and downloads much faster.
